Examination Invigilator – £8.75ph

Casual contract

Required for January, May/June and November examinations


We are seeking to recruit new Examination Invigilators to work with the existing team in the running of all internal and public examinations at Boldon School.

The post would be ideally suited to applicants who feel a sense of responsibility for today’s young people and who are able to work flexible daytime hours. The role is on a casual basis, throughout the academic year, involving morning and afternoon sessions as directed by the Examinations Officer.

As an examination invigilator you will supervise students during examinations and complete a small amount of associated paper work.

Experience of carrying out invigilation duties would be an advantage however full training will be provided for all invigilators and all hours will be negotiated for each examination period.
